<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 TRANSITIONAL//EN">
<HTML>
<HEAD>
  <META HTTP-EQUIV="Content-Type" CONTENT="text/html; CHARSET=UTF-8">
  <META NAME="GENERATOR" CONTENT="GtkHTML/3.30.3">
</HEAD>
<BODY>
<BR>
<BLOCKQUOTE TYPE=CITE>
<PRE>
Ah, you are fast to adopt that new testsanity! :-)

</PRE>
</BLOCKQUOTE>
Well by force : I had to merge it to changes I already done :-) !<BR>
This standardization idea is good anyway.<BR>
<BR>
<BR>
<BLOCKQUOTE TYPE=CITE>
<PRE>
I think maybe it is too strong to unconditionally check.  We should 
permit our users to take off the &quot;safety belt&quot;.
</PRE>
</BLOCKQUOTE>
OK. Will introduce a var DEB_WAF_SKIP_CHECKSUM.<BR>
<BR>
<BLOCKQUOTE TYPE=CITE>
<PRE>
Also, I think if we simply do checksum, it is of little help.  What 
indirectly we want to checksum is the _contents_ of that blob.  So 
really if we fail a build as &quot;not properly checked for sanity&quot; then we 
should more clearly indicate what needs sanity checking - which isn't 
looking at a hash, but instead is looking at some code and then 
creating/storing a corresponding hash.

</PRE>
</BLOCKQUOTE>
I don't get this. Do you expect a cdbs script to unpack the waf file (I don't know the format, but it is probably not so hard)<BR>
and to checksum each file inside ?<BR>
<BR>
<BLOCKQUOTE TYPE=CITE>
<PRE>
I suggest to create an independent target - not enabled by default until 
fully implemented - which does checksum and unpack blob if failing.
</PRE>
</BLOCKQUOTE>
<PRE>
OK Done.
</PRE>
<BLOCKQUOTE TYPE=CITE>
<PRE>
Then when good, this can be included in testsanity - conditional to some 
variable which the user can then set if they find it sane to trust 
upstream without this checksum.

How does that sound?

</PRE>
</BLOCKQUOTE>
<PRE>
Sounds good !
</PRE>
<BR>
<BLOCKQUOTE TYPE=CITE>
<PRE>
  - Jonas

_______________________________________________
Build-common-hackers mailing list
<A HREF="mailto:Build-common-hackers@lists.alioth.debian.org">Build-common-hackers@lists.alioth.debian.org</A>
<A HREF="http://lists.alioth.debian.org/mailman/listinfo/build-common-hackers">http://lists.alioth.debian.org/mailman/listinfo/build-common-hackers</A>
</PRE>
</BLOCKQUOTE>
<BR>
</BODY>
</HTML>